🏠 WATERLOO REGION MARKET STATS - JULY 2026 🏠
🏠 Sales activity in Waterloo Region was sluggish in July, down 12.2% month-over-month and 10.0% compared to the same period last year. New listings also pulled back significantly, down 14.3% on a year-over-year basis; however, they were in line with the previous ten-year average for the month. At 3.9 months, Waterloo Region had the lowest months of supply across our market areas, but inventory remained well above the 10-year July average of 1.92 months. This means buyers had more choice than is typical for this time of year, even as new listings moderated. The MLS® Home Price declined moderately across the region, as well as the average sale price, which was down 3.8% year-over-year. 👉 In July, the median sale price for all residential properties in Waterloo Region was $675,000. This represents 1.75 percent decrease from last month and a 2.88 percent decrease compared to last year.
👉 The median sale price of a detached home was $762,050. This represents a 1.03 percent decrease from last month and a decrease of 3.17 percent compared to last year.
👉 The median sale price of a semi was $574,900. This represents a 4.38 percent decrease from last month and a decrease of 10.86 percent compared to last year.
👉 The median sale price of a townhouse was $601,000. This represents a 6.37 percent increase from last month and a decrease of 2.28 percent compared to last year.
👉 The median sale price of an apartment-style condominium was $328,950. This represents a 14.56 percent decrease from last month and a decrease of 13.75 percent compared to last year.
